Why Choose a Paneer Wrap?

Paneer wraps combine the goodness of cottage cheese with fresh vegetables and whole wheat flatbread. Paneer is a rich source of protein and calcium, while vegetables add fiber, vitamins, and crunch. The result is a balanced meal that keeps you energized and satisfied for longer.

Ingredients

For the Paneer Filling
  • 200 grams paneer, cut into strips or cubes
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or cooking oil
  • 1 small onion, sliced
  • 1 small capsicum, sliced
  • 1 small carrot, julienned
  • 1 teaspoon ginger-garlic paste
  • ½ teaspoon turmeric powder
  • ½ teaspoon red chili powder
  • ½ teaspoon cumin powder
  • Salt to taste
  • Fresh coriander leaves, chopped
For the Wrap
  • 4 whole wheat rotis or tortillas
  • Lettuce leaves
  • Sliced cucumber
  • Sliced tomato
For the Yogurt Sauce
  • ½ cup plain yogurt
  • 1 teaspoon lemon juice
  • A pinch of black pepper
  • Salt to taste

Step 1: Prepare the Yogurt Sauce

In a small bowl, mix yogurt, lemon juice, black pepper, and salt. Stir until smooth and refrigerate while preparing the filling.


Step 2: Cook the Paneer Filling

Heat oil in a pan over medium heat. Add ginger-garlic paste and sauté for a minute. Add onions and cook until slightly soft. Toss in capsicum and carrots and stir-fry for 2-3 minutes.

Add turmeric, red chili powder, cumin powder, and salt. Mix well. Add paneer pieces and cook for another 3–4 minutes until coated with the spices. Finish with freshly chopped coriander leaves.
